Home
last modified time | relevance | path

Searched refs:sp_nullptr_t (Results 1 – 11 of 11) sorted by relevance

/third_party/boost/boost/smart_ptr/
Dscoped_array.hpp103 template<class T> inline bool operator==( scoped_array<T> const & p, boost::detail::sp_nullptr_t ) … in operator ==() argument
108 template<class T> inline bool operator==( boost::detail::sp_nullptr_t, scoped_array<T> const & p ) … in operator ==() argument
113 template<class T> inline bool operator!=( scoped_array<T> const & p, boost::detail::sp_nullptr_t ) … in operator !=() argument
118 template<class T> inline bool operator!=( boost::detail::sp_nullptr_t, scoped_array<T> const & p ) … in operator !=() argument
Dscoped_ptr.hpp127 template<class T> inline bool operator==( scoped_ptr<T> const & p, boost::detail::sp_nullptr_t ) BO… in operator ==() argument
132 template<class T> inline bool operator==( boost::detail::sp_nullptr_t, scoped_ptr<T> const & p ) BO… in operator ==() argument
137 template<class T> inline bool operator!=( scoped_ptr<T> const & p, boost::detail::sp_nullptr_t ) BO… in operator !=() argument
142 template<class T> inline bool operator!=( boost::detail::sp_nullptr_t, scoped_ptr<T> const & p ) BO… in operator !=() argument
Dshared_array.hpp63 shared_array( boost::detail::sp_nullptr_t ) BOOST_SP_NOEXCEPT : px( 0 ), pn() in shared_array() argument
254 template<class T> inline bool operator==( shared_array<T> const & p, boost::detail::sp_nullptr_t ) … in operator ==() argument
259 template<class T> inline bool operator==( boost::detail::sp_nullptr_t, shared_array<T> const & p ) … in operator ==() argument
264 template<class T> inline bool operator!=( shared_array<T> const & p, boost::detail::sp_nullptr_t ) … in operator !=() argument
269 template<class T> inline bool operator!=( boost::detail::sp_nullptr_t, shared_array<T> const & p ) … in operator !=() argument
Dallocate_unique.hpp82 sp_alloc_ptr(detail::sp_nullptr_t) BOOST_SP_NOEXCEPT in sp_alloc_ptr() argument
137 sp_alloc_ptr(detail::sp_nullptr_t) BOOST_SP_NOEXCEPT in sp_alloc_ptr() argument
188 sp_alloc_ptr(detail::sp_nullptr_t) BOOST_SP_NOEXCEPT in sp_alloc_ptr() argument
244 detail::sp_nullptr_t) BOOST_SP_NOEXCEPT in operator ==() argument
251 operator==(detail::sp_nullptr_t, in operator ==() argument
260 detail::sp_nullptr_t) BOOST_SP_NOEXCEPT in operator !=() argument
267 operator!=(detail::sp_nullptr_t, in operator !=() argument
Dintrusive_ptr.hpp261 template<class T> inline bool operator==( intrusive_ptr<T> const & p, boost::detail::sp_nullptr_t )… in operator ==() argument
266 template<class T> inline bool operator==( boost::detail::sp_nullptr_t, intrusive_ptr<T> const & p )… in operator ==() argument
271 template<class T> inline bool operator!=( intrusive_ptr<T> const & p, boost::detail::sp_nullptr_t )… in operator !=() argument
276 template<class T> inline bool operator!=( boost::detail::sp_nullptr_t, intrusive_ptr<T> const & p )… in operator !=() argument
Dlocal_shared_ptr.hpp145 …BOOST_CONSTEXPR local_shared_ptr( boost::detail::sp_nullptr_t ) BOOST_SP_NOEXCEPT : px( 0 ), pn( 0… in local_shared_ptr() argument
169 template<class D> local_shared_ptr( boost::detail::sp_nullptr_t p, D d ): px( p ), pn( 0 ) in local_shared_ptr()
183 …template<class D, class A> local_shared_ptr( boost::detail::sp_nullptr_t p, D d, A a ): px( p ), p… in local_shared_ptr()
354 local_shared_ptr & operator=( boost::detail::sp_nullptr_t ) BOOST_SP_NOEXCEPT in operator =() argument
518 …inline bool operator==( local_shared_ptr<T> const & p, boost::detail::sp_nullptr_t ) BOOST_SP_NOEX… in operator ==() argument
523 template<class T> inline bool operator==( boost::detail::sp_nullptr_t, local_shared_ptr<T> const & … in operator ==() argument
528 …inline bool operator!=( local_shared_ptr<T> const & p, boost::detail::sp_nullptr_t ) BOOST_SP_NOEX… in operator !=() argument
533 template<class T> inline bool operator!=( boost::detail::sp_nullptr_t, local_shared_ptr<T> const & … in operator !=() argument
Dshared_ptr.hpp352 BOOST_CONSTEXPR shared_ptr( boost::detail::sp_nullptr_t ) BOOST_SP_NOEXCEPT : px( 0 ), pn() in shared_ptr() argument
389 template<class D> shared_ptr( boost::detail::sp_nullptr_t p, D d ): px( p ), pn( p, d ) in shared_ptr()
404 …template<class D, class A> shared_ptr( boost::detail::sp_nullptr_t p, D d, A a ): px( p ), pn( p, … in shared_ptr()
677 shared_ptr & operator=( boost::detail::sp_nullptr_t ) BOOST_SP_NOEXCEPT in operator =() argument
855 template<class T> inline bool operator==( shared_ptr<T> const & p, boost::detail::sp_nullptr_t ) BO… in operator ==() argument
860 template<class T> inline bool operator==( boost::detail::sp_nullptr_t, shared_ptr<T> const & p ) BO… in operator ==() argument
865 template<class T> inline bool operator!=( shared_ptr<T> const & p, boost::detail::sp_nullptr_t ) BO… in operator !=() argument
870 template<class T> inline bool operator!=( boost::detail::sp_nullptr_t, shared_ptr<T> const & p ) BO… in operator !=() argument
/third_party/boost/boost/smart_ptr/detail/
Dsp_nullptr_t.hpp31 typedef decltype(nullptr) sp_nullptr_t; typedef
35 typedef std::nullptr_t sp_nullptr_t;
Dlocal_sp_deleter.hpp65 void operator()( boost::detail::sp_nullptr_t p ) BOOST_SP_NOEXCEPT in operator ()()
/third_party/boost/libs/smart_ptr/test/
Dsp_nullptr_test.cpp41 void f( boost::detail::sp_nullptr_t ) in f() argument
Dlocal_sp_test.cpp231 void deleter3( boost::detail::sp_nullptr_t ) in deleter3() argument